Simple Carrot Cake Bread
Simply Recipes / Mark Beahm
“Always grate your carrots at home using the rough side of a grater or a food processor. Avoid using pre-shredded carrots from the store as they’re too thick and dry, which could lead to a less moist cake with crunchy bits of carrot.” —Mark Beahm, Recipe Developer

Rhubarb Fool
Sally Vargas
“I like to mix a bit of sour cream into the whipped cream for my fools—it adds a nice tang and helps stabilize the cream to prevent weeping.” —Sally Vargas, Recipe Developer

Eggs Mimosa with Artichoke Tapenade
Elise Bauer
“In this recipe, we use canned artichoke hearts that have been packed in water. You could also use freshly cooked artichoke hearts, but steer clear of those packed in marinade as they can overpower the dish.” —Elise Bauer, Founder

Classic Rack of Lamb
Simply Recipes / Ciara Kehoe
“When picking lamb at your butcher, opt for cuts that are pink or rosy red. Darker red meat indicates aging, which can affect tenderness. Ensure that the fat is firm and white, and the meat should have a fine grain.” —Elise Bauer, Founder
